Will There Be Any God of War DLC?

God of War was one of the most critically-acclaimed and beloved games of 2018, with many gamers and publications alike naming it their Game of the Year. Some players (like me) have completed everything the PS4 exclusive has to offer, including the new game plus option. So, the question is will there be any God of War DLC?

The answer is a probably no because God of War game director Cory Barlog said his idea of DLC was deemed “too ambitious” by Sony Santa Monica. In an interview with Kinda Funny, he said: “I had a really fun idea for a DLC that I only regret because I would love to have done that.”

“Too ambitious” was an apt description, since Barlog explained that his God of War DLC idea would have been similar to The Last of Us’ Left Behind or Uncharted The Lost Legacy, both of which were released as standalone games.

“It would [have] ended up being its own thing,” he said. “Rightfully so, everybody said, ‘Dude, this is crazy, this isn’t DLC, this is a little too big.”

It would have been great to see what Barlog’s God of War DLC idea could have been. A new realm to explore, with new enemies and bosses to fight would have been an amazing addition to an already excellent game. The new game plus did introduce new armor sets, but not much else in terms of content.

While this news will surely disappoint gamers who are clamoring for a story expansion, perhaps it’s for the best that they save all the best content for the eventual sequel. What’s next for Kratos and Atreus? We’ll have to wait for quite a while for the answer to that question.
